2000-09-29 10:16:04 -05:00
|
|
|
<!--
|
2000-10-18 11:24:56 -05:00
|
|
|
|
2008-04-10 14:26:26 -05:00
|
|
|
D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
|
|
|
|
|
2010-02-12 08:01:35 -06:00
|
|
|
Copyright 2000, 2010 Oracle and/or its affiliates.
|
2005-09-09 06:29:40 -05:00
|
|
|
|
2008-04-10 14:26:26 -05:00
|
|
|
OpenOffice.org - a multi-platform office productivity suite
|
2005-09-09 06:29:40 -05:00
|
|
|
|
2008-04-10 14:26:26 -05:00
|
|
|
This file is part of OpenOffice.org.
|
2005-09-09 06:29:40 -05:00
|
|
|
|
2008-04-10 14:26:26 -05:00
|
|
|
OpenOffice.org is free software: you can redistribute it and/or modify
|
|
|
|
it under the terms of the GNU Lesser General Public License version 3
|
|
|
|
only, as published by the Free Software Foundation.
|
2005-09-09 06:29:40 -05:00
|
|
|
|
2008-04-10 14:26:26 -05:00
|
|
|
OpenOffice.org is distributed in the hope that it will be useful,
|
|
|
|
but WITHOUT ANY WARRANTY; without even the implied warranty of
|
|
|
|
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
|
|
|
|
GNU Lesser General Public License version 3 for more details
|
|
|
|
(a copy is included in the LICENSE file that accompanied this code).
|
2005-09-09 06:29:40 -05:00
|
|
|
|
2008-04-10 14:26:26 -05:00
|
|
|
You should have received a copy of the GNU Lesser General Public License
|
|
|
|
version 3 along with OpenOffice.org. If not, see
|
|
|
|
<http://www.openoffice.org/license.html>
|
|
|
|
for a copy of the LGPLv3 License.
|
2010-02-12 08:01:35 -06:00
|
|
|
|
2000-09-29 10:16:04 -05:00
|
|
|
-->
|
|
|
|
|
|
|
|
<!-- data styles -->
|
|
|
|
<!ENTITY % any-number "( number:number | number:scientific-number | number:fraction )">
|
2000-10-24 05:21:33 -05:00
|
|
|
<!ENTITY % number-style-content "( (number:text,(%any-number;,number:text?)?) | (%any-number;,number:text?) )">
|
2000-10-18 11:24:56 -05:00
|
|
|
<!ELEMENT number:number-style ( style:properties?, %number-style-content;, style:map* )>
|
2001-11-23 11:57:36 -06:00
|
|
|
<!ELEMENT number:number ( number:embedded-text* )>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:scientific-number EMPTY>
|
|
|
|
<!ELEMENT number:fraction EMPTY>
|
|
|
|
|
2001-11-23 11:57:36 -06:00
|
|
|
<!ELEMENT number:embedded-text (#PCDATA)>
|
|
|
|
<!ATTLIST number:embedded-text number:position %integer; #REQUIRED>
|
|
|
|
|
2001-07-24 09:01:42 -05:00
|
|
|
<!ENTITY % currency-symbol-and-text "number:currency-symbol,number:text?">
|
|
|
|
<!ENTITY % number-and-text "number:number,number:text?">
|
|
|
|
<!ENTITY % currency-symbol-and-number "((%number-and-text;),(%currency-symbol-and-text;)?) | ((%currency-symbol-and-text;),(%number-and-text;)?)">
|
|
|
|
<!ENTITY % currency-style-content "number:text?, (%currency-symbol-and-number;)?">
|
2000-10-24 05:21:33 -05:00
|
|
|
|
2001-07-24 09:01:42 -05:00
|
|
|
<!ELEMENT number:currency-style ( style:properties?, (%currency-style-content;), style:map* )>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:currency-symbol (#PCDATA)>
|
|
|
|
<!ATTLIST number:currency-symbol number:language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:currency-symbol number:country CDATA #IMPLIED>
|
|
|
|
|
2001-07-24 09:01:42 -05:00
|
|
|
<!ENTITY % percentage-style-content "( (number:text,(%number-and-text;)?) | (%number-and-text;) )">
|
2000-10-18 11:24:56 -05:00
|
|
|
<!ELEMENT number:percentage-style ( style:properties?, %percentage-style-content;, style:map* )>
|
2000-09-29 10:16:04 -05:00
|
|
|
|
2000-11-30 03:15:16 -06:00
|
|
|
<!ENTITY % any-date "( number:day | number:month | number:year | number:era | number:day-of-week | number:week-of-year | number:quarter| number:hours | number:am-pm | number:minutes | number:seconds )">
|
2000-10-24 05:21:33 -05:00
|
|
|
<!ENTITY % date-style-content "( (number:text,(%any-date;,number:text?)+) | (%any-date;,number:text?)+ )">
|
2000-10-18 11:24:56 -05:00
|
|
|
<!ELEMENT number:date-style ( style:properties?, %date-style-content;, style:map* )>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:day EMPTY>
|
|
|
|
<!ATTLIST number:day number:style (short|long) "short">
|
2000-12-02 08:57:54 -06:00
|
|
|
<!ATTLIST number:day number:calendar CDATA #IMPLIED>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:month EMPTY>
|
|
|
|
<!ATTLIST number:month number:textual %boolean; "false">
|
|
|
|
<!ATTLIST number:month number:style (short|long) "short">
|
2000-12-02 08:57:54 -06:00
|
|
|
<!ATTLIST number:month number:calendar CDATA #IMPLIED>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:year EMPTY>
|
|
|
|
<!ATTLIST number:year number:style (short|long) "short">
|
2000-12-02 08:57:54 -06:00
|
|
|
<!ATTLIST number:year number:calendar CDATA #IMPLIED>
|
2000-11-30 03:15:16 -06:00
|
|
|
<!ELEMENT number:era EMPTY>
|
|
|
|
<!ATTLIST number:era number:style (short|long) "short">
|
2000-12-02 08:57:54 -06:00
|
|
|
<!ATTLIST number:era number:calendar CDATA #IMPLIED>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:day-of-week EMPTY>
|
|
|
|
<!ATTLIST number:day-of-week number:style (short|long) "short">
|
2000-12-02 08:57:54 -06:00
|
|
|
<!ATTLIST number:day-of-week number:calendar CDATA #IMPLIED>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:week-of-year EMPTY>
|
2000-12-02 08:57:54 -06:00
|
|
|
<!ATTLIST number:week-of-year number:calendar CDATA #IMPLIED>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:quarter EMPTY>
|
|
|
|
<!ATTLIST number:quarter number:style (short|long) "short">
|
2000-12-02 08:57:54 -06:00
|
|
|
<!ATTLIST number:quarter number:calendar CDATA #IMPLIED>
|
2000-09-29 10:16:04 -05:00
|
|
|
|
|
|
|
<!ENTITY % any-time "( number:hours | number:am-pm | number:minutes | number:seconds )">
|
2000-10-24 05:21:33 -05:00
|
|
|
<!ENTITY % time-style-content "( (number:text,(%any-time;,number:text?)+) | (%any-time;,number:text?)+)">
|
2000-10-18 11:24:56 -05:00
|
|
|
<!ELEMENT number:time-style ( style:properties?, %time-style-content;, style:map* )>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:hours EMPTY>
|
|
|
|
<!ATTLIST number:hours number:style (short|long) "short">
|
|
|
|
<!ELEMENT number:minutes EMPTY>
|
|
|
|
<!ATTLIST number:minutes number:style (short|long) "short">
|
|
|
|
<!ELEMENT number:seconds EMPTY>
|
|
|
|
<!ATTLIST number:seconds number:style (short|long) "short">
|
|
|
|
<!ATTLIST number:seconds number:decimal-places %integer; "0">
|
|
|
|
<!ELEMENT number:am-pm EMPTY>
|
|
|
|
|
2000-10-24 05:21:33 -05:00
|
|
|
<!ENTITY % boolean-style-content "( (number:text,(number:boolean,number:text?)?) | (number:boolean,number:text?) )">
|
2000-10-18 11:24:56 -05:00
|
|
|
<!ELEMENT number:boolean-style ( style:properties?,%boolean-style-content;, style:map* )>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:boolean EMPTY>
|
|
|
|
|
2000-10-24 05:21:33 -05:00
|
|
|
<!ENTITY % text-style-content "( (number:text,(number:text-content,number:text?)?) | (number:text-content,number:text?) )">
|
2000-10-18 11:24:56 -05:00
|
|
|
<!ELEMENT number:text-style ( style:properties?,%text-style-content;, style:map* )>
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ELEMENT number:text (#PCDATA)>
|
|
|
|
<!ELEMENT number:text-content EMPTY>
|
|
|
|
|
|
|
|
<!ATTLIST number:number-style style:name %styleName; #REQUIRED>
|
|
|
|
<!ATTLIST number:currency-style style:name %styleName; #REQUIRED>
|
|
|
|
<!ATTLIST number:percentage-style style:name %styleName; #REQUIRED>
|
|
|
|
<!ATTLIST number:date-style style:name %styleName; #REQUIRED>
|
|
|
|
<!ATTLIST number:time-style style:name %styleName; #REQUIRED>
|
|
|
|
<!ATTLIST number:boolean-style style:name %styleName; #REQUIRED>
|
|
|
|
<!ATTLIST number:text-style style:name %styleName; #REQUIRED>
|
|
|
|
|
2004-11-09 05:11:11 -06:00
|
|
|
<!-- The style:family is redundant and therefor should not exist at all -->
|
|
|
|
<!-- Since OOo 1.0/1.1 is exporting this attribute is is an #IMPLIED -->
|
|
|
|
<!-- one to avoid validation errors. -->
|
|
|
|
<!ATTLIST number:number-style style:family C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:currency-style style:family C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:percentage-style style:family C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:date-style style:family C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:time-style style:family C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:boolean-style style:family C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:text-style style:family CDATA #IMPLIED>
|
2000-09-29 10:16:04 -05:00
|
|
|
|
|
|
|
<!ATTLIST number:number-style number:language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:currency-style number:language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:percentage-style number:language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:date-style number:language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:time-style number:language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:boolean-style number:language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:text-style number:language CDATA #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:number-style number:country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:currency-style number:country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:percentage-style number:country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:date-style number:country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:time-style number:country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:boolean-style number:country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:text-style number:country CDATA #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:number-style number:title C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:currency-style number:title C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:percentage-style number:title C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:date-style number:title C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:time-style number:title C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:boolean-style number:title C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:text-style number:title CDATA #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:number-style style:volatile %boolean; #IMPLIED>
|
|
|
|
<!ATTLIST number:currency-style style:volatile %boolean; #IMPLIED>
|
|
|
|
<!ATTLIST number:percentage-style style:volatile %boolean; #IMPLIED>
|
|
|
|
<!ATTLIST number:date-style style:volatile %boolean; #IMPLIED>
|
|
|
|
<!ATTLIST number:time-style style:volatile %boolean; #IMPLIED>
|
|
|
|
<!ATTLIST number:boolean-style style:volatile %boolean; #IMPLIED>
|
|
|
|
<!ATTLIST number:text-style style:volatile %boolean; #IMPLIED>
|
|
|
|
|
2002-06-26 10:55:05 -05:00
|
|
|
<!ATTLIST number:number-style number:transliteration-format CDATA "1">
|
|
|
|
<!ATTLIST number:currency-style number:transliteration-format CDATA "1">
|
|
|
|
<!ATTLIST number:percentage-style number:transliteration-format CDATA "1">
|
|
|
|
<!ATTLIST number:date-style number:transliteration-format CDATA "1">
|
|
|
|
<!ATTLIST number:time-style number:transliteration-format CDATA "1">
|
|
|
|
<!ATTLIST number:boolean-style number:transliteration-format CDATA "1">
|
|
|
|
<!ATTLIST number:text-style number:transliteration-format CDATA "1">
|
|
|
|
|
|
|
|
<!ATTLIST number:number-style number:transliteration-language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:currency-style number:transliteration-language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:percentage-style number:transliteration-language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:date-style number:transliteration-language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:time-style number:transliteration-language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:boolean-style number:transliteration-language C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:text-style number:transliteration-language CDATA #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:number-style number:transliteration-country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:currency-style number:transliteration-country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:percentage-style number:transliteration-country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:date-style number:transliteration-country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:time-style number:transliteration-country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:boolean-style number:transliteration-country CDATA #IMPLIED>
|
|
|
|
<!ATTLIST number:text-style number:transliteration-country CDATA #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:number-style number:transliteration-style (short|medium|long) "short">
|
|
|
|
<!ATTLIST number:currency-style number:transliteration-style (short|medium|long) "short">
|
|
|
|
<!ATTLIST number:percentage-style number:transliteration-style (short|medium|long) "short">
|
|
|
|
<!ATTLIST number:date-style number:transliteration-style (short|medium|long) "short">
|
|
|
|
<!ATTLIST number:time-style number:transliteration-style (short|medium|long) "short">
|
|
|
|
<!ATTLIST number:boolean-style number:transliteration-style (short|medium|long) "short">
|
|
|
|
<!ATTLIST number:text-style number:transliteration-style (short|medium|long) "short">
|
|
|
|
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ATTLIST number:currency-style number:automatic-order %boolean; "false">
|
|
|
|
<!ATTLIST number:date-style number:automatic-order %boolean; "false">
|
|
|
|
|
|
|
|
<!ATTLIST number:date-style number:format-source (fixed|language) "fixed">
|
|
|
|
<!ATTLIST number:time-style number:format-source (fixed|language) "fixed">
|
|
|
|
|
|
|
|
<!ATTLIST number:time-style number:truncate-on-overflow %boolean; "true">
|
|
|
|
|
|
|
|
<!ATTLIST number:number number:decimal-places %integer; #IMPLIED>
|
|
|
|
<!ATTLIST number:scientific-number number:decimal-places %integer; #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:number number:min-integer-digits %integer; #IMPLIED>
|
|
|
|
<!ATTLIST number:scientific-number number:min-integer-digits %integer; #IMPLIED>
|
|
|
|
<!ATTLIST number:fraction number:min-integer-digits %integer; #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:number number:grouping %boolean; "false">
|
|
|
|
<!ATTLIST number:scientific-number number:grouping %boolean; "false">
|
|
|
|
<!ATTLIST number:fraction number:grouping %boolean; "false">
|
|
|
|
|
|
|
|
<!ATTLIST number:number number:decimal-replacement CDATA #IMPLIED>
|
|
|
|
|
2002-06-11 12:11:40 -05:00
|
|
|
<!ATTLIST number:number number:display-factor %float; "1">
|
|
|
|
|
2000-09-29 10:16:04 -05:00
|
|
|
<!ATTLIST number:scientific-number number:min-exponent-digits %integer; #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:fraction number:min-numerator-digits %integer; #IMPLIED>
|
|
|
|
|
|
|
|
<!ATTLIST number:fraction number:min-denominator-digits %integer; #IMPLIED>
|